Your Role

As a Water/Wastewater Engineering Project Manager you will:

  • Manage municipal water and wastewater projects including water source, distribution, storage and treatment, and wastewater collection, pumping and treatment along with treated water reuse.
  • Oversee technical planning, design, construction administration, and project management of water and wastewater projects.
  • Facilitate project proposals, interviews, and presentations, working with our Marketing staff.
  • Mentor, train, and develop junior staff.
  • Apply engineering principles to solve complex project challenges.
  • Oversee project budget, schedule, execution, and quality control across all phases.
  • Maintain effective communications with clients and internal teams to ensure project success.
  • Lead technical execution for a variety of (small to large) or complex multi-disciplinary projects.
  • Supervise preparation of technical drawings, specifications, and bid packages.
  • Ensure project requirements and deliverables are met on time and within budget.
Experience and Certifications
  • 10+ years of vertical water and/or wastewater engineering experience. Experience in NY municipal water/wastewater market preferred.
  • Previous team leadership experience, including management of direct reports.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ook, Project, Teams) & Bluebeam. Proficiency with BST or similar project financial management software preferred.
  • Technical competence and familiarity with local, state, and federal regulations and funding processes.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to build strong relationships with coworkers and collaborate effectively.
  • Highly organized, self-motivated, results-driven, with excellent attention to detail.
  • Effective client relationship and proposal generation skills.
  • Commitment to continual learning and professional development.
  • B.S. Degree in Civil or Environmental Engineering required; MS Degree in Environmental Engineering preferred.
  • Licensed Professional Engineer (PE) required.
